Re: Call detail report
Hi,
I finally was able to generate the report but still having one problem with records. It´s showing not the complete number (is masked).
I am getting something like this...
Called Number Duration Extension
12345678** 00:31 4321
Is there any way to see the completed number in Called Number?

Re: Call detail report
You have two place where number can be masked.
1 - PBX - check with "accview -tf" command - number complete or masked. If masked - Application/Accounting - item Nb of Last Masked Called Digits. Manage 0.
2 - Omni Vista - in accounting exist "masking rules". You can declare how many digits will be hidden for masked and unmasked report.
